The transcript covers a discussion on the inspiration behind a Met Gala costume, the role of fashion as personal expression, insights into theater production and collaboration, the process of discovering new stories, audience engagement, and future trends in theater. It also includes a case study of Bruce Springsteen's Broadway show and concludes with thoughts on audience development.
